On April 3, 1985, the Commissioners of the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) directed the CPSC executive director to establish a task force to address the increasing number of injuries and deaths associated with all-terrain vehicles (ATVS). Because of the concern over the number of deaths and the sharp increase in serious injuries related to ATVS, on April 3, 1985, the CPSC Commissioners approved an action plan to deal with the hazards associated with ATVS. To carry out the plan, CPSC established a special task force, consisting of 15 members who represented each of CPSC's seven directorates and all offices (except the Office of the Executive Director, Office of the Secretary, Internal Audit, Media Relations, and Equal Employment and Minority Enterprise). Information provided by CPSC's budget office showed that for fiscal years 1985 and 1986, the review of ATVS cost CPSC almost $2.3 million, of which $0.3 million was for contracts.
